French club Marseille are in talks to sign Arsenal midfielder Ethan Nwaneri on loan for the rest of the season, with discussions ongoing including a loan fee. The 18-year-old England Under-21 international has made 12 appearances for Arsenal this season, starting four games and scoring once in the Carabao Cup. Nwaneri signed a new contract until 2030 but faces competition from summer signings Noni Madueke and Eberechi Eze. Last season he scored nine goals in 37 appearances, primarily on the right wing. Regular first-team minutes at Arsenal have been hard to secure, making a move abroad appealing.
